Othonna capensis, commonly called little pickles, is a low-growing, creeping, succulent ground cover with a trailing, mat-forming habit. It is native to South Africa and its leaves resemble the shape of small pickles or beans. The string of rubies ( Othonna capensis) is a fast-growing trailing succulent that is characterized by a reddish-purple stem and thin, bean-shaped leaves that turn bright red when exposed to direct sun.
